Continuing the 15-year legacy of Double Barrel twin tube technology shocks from Cane Creek, Kitsuma is an incredibly adjustable rear shock designed to be incredibly easy to use. It caters to all varieties of rider styles, body types, and bicycle frame designs without the need for any internal changes. Kitsuma has expanded on the already wide range of adjustment from its predecessor while also reducing the number of external positions. These two advancements combine to create a discernible difference between each adjustment.
Tool Free Adjustment
No need to crane your neck under your bike while fumbling with tiny allen wrenches to make adjustments. DB Kitsuma sports completely tool-free adjusters that are ergonomically designed to be easily accessible and adjustable trail-side – giving riders the power of a pro-tune at their fingertips.
Single Rotation Low Speed Adjustments
Gone are the days of counting clicks backward and forward to know where you are and make adjustments. The entire range of DB Kitsuma’s low-speed compression and rebound circuits are controlled within a single rotation, while the high-speed circuits are controlled within two rotations, allowing the rider to easily reference where they are within their adjustment at a glance. The rider has full control and a true sense for how their bike will handle in a variety of real-world scenarios thanks to DB Kitsuma’s large multi-indexed adjusters.
Additionally, labels on the adjusters have been simplified to “soft” and “firm” for compression and “slow” and “fast” for rebound to better illustrate how the adjustment effects ride feel, and to give riders confidence to make trail-side adjustments.
Finally, DB Kitsuma simplifies the tuning process by increasing the range of adjustment while reducing the number of external positions in each circuit – making each position more meaningful and discernible on the trail. All these improvements add up to a high-performance tuning experience that is incredibly intuitive and accessible.
3-Position Climb Switch
DB Kitsuma is equipped with a single lever that switches the shock between three distinct modes, drastically affecting the shock’s feel and character. The new three position climb switch retains Double Barrel’s “Descend” mode it’s patented “CS” mode which provides a stable, yet responsive platform engineered to maximize traction and pedal efficiency while climbing over technical terrain and singletrack. DB Kitsuma also adds a new “Firm” mode. By utilizing a design that closes off the common bleed port, this third position excels at pedaling over long stretches of pavement or gravel roads on your way to the trail.
Features
Weight: 585g (Air 210) | 471g (Coil 210 without spring)
Damper :Double Barrel Technology refined into tool-free adjustment on all four circuits (LSC, HSC, LSR, HSR)
Adjustment Range: Low Speed - 11 positions, fully indexed, single rotation. High Speed - 13 positions, fully indexed, two rotations
Climb Switch: 3 position CS lever
Shaft Diameter: 9.5mm (Coil and Air) for increased lateral stiffness
